Press Release
June 29: AALDEF film screening of "Who Killed Vincent Chin?"
On Tuesday, June 29, 2021 at 6 pm ET, AALDEF is hosting a screening of the Academy Award-nominated film, “Who Killed Vincent Chin?” It will be followed by a Q&A with director Christine Choy, activist Annie Tan, and AALDEF co-president Phil Tajitsu Nash.
RSVP here: events@aaldef.org